E-Trade has much the same thing. These "independent research providers" are computer-generated reports that rely on parameters like earnings, share price momentum, "quality ranking" (whatever that is).

There's little if any human input in these reports. I've looked at them a few times, if for no other reason than to feel sorry for people who trade on this information.
